When I was camping, I took some time to take some pictures of the ducks that were swimming around in the calm morning waters of the lake.

The lighting was perfect and the calm water made really cool reflections of the ducks as they swam.

I had my Sigma 70-200mm f/2.8 lens for these shots. I wish I had a teleconverter to put on my lens to double the distance that it shoots, but I guess that will be a later time when I get that. It would be fun to mess around with shooting macro and using a teleconverter.

If I had a 2x teleconverter on my lens, these pictures would be a lot closer and would be equivalent to shooting with a 140-400mm lens.
